Taking a self drive holiday isn’t everyone’s preference so if you’re looking to explore the USA and Canada but don’t want to get behind the wheel yourself, check out our vast range of escorted tours. Our escorted tour partners are Tauck and Grand American Adventures, each offering their own unique approach to creating the perfect holiday experience for you.
We are proud to have worked with Tauck for over 40 years. Their itineraries offer the very best hotels available in each location, include a la carte meals and the services of a professional tour director throughout. Grand American Adventures offer tours in a range of styles from discovery and wildlife to walking and camping experiences so there really is something to suit everyone’s taste, wherever you’re looking to explore.

Superior Deluxe | Among the finest the world has to offer, hotels in this category are exclusive, lavish and indulgent. Needless to say, you will enjoy the highest service levels, superb accommodation and outstanding facilities and public areas. |
---|---|
Deluxe | This will be an outstanding hotel, offering many of the features of Superior Deluxe, though on a scale which will be a little less grand. |
Moderate Deluxe | This will be a Deluxe standard property, although some of the accommodation and public areas may offer a less pronounced degree of luxury. In other instances, the hotel may be a famous name with a well-established reputation. |
Superior First Class | More often than not, this will be a superior modern hotel or an older property which is exceptionally well maintained. All offer very comfortable and well-furnished accommodation and public areas. |
First Class | A dependable and comfortable hotel with standardised rooms. These are the ideal choice for travellers who don not require deluxe facilities or special services. |
Moderate First Class | Essentially a First Class hotel with comfortable but sometimes simple accommodations. Public areas may be limited but generally provides all the essentials a guest requires. |
